tyre

/taɪə(ɹ)/ · noun

Meaning

  1. The ring-shaped protective covering around a wheel which is usually made of rubber or plastic composite and is either pneumatic or solid.
  2. The metal rim of a wheel, especially that of a railway vehicle.
  3. To fit tyres to (a vehicle).
  4. Curdled milk.
  5. Attire.
  6. To adorn.
